Mobile development is sexy — there’s no denying that. Lge android phone driver But for someone like me, who generally focuses on back-end development or behind-the-firewall Flex applications, building a mobile application sounds intimidating. Android mobile phone apps free download I can’t pinpoint exactly why, but I also know I am not alone. Fast cheap android phone However, with new Adobe AIR for Android (currently in developer prerelease on Adobe Labs) and the Adobe Flash IDE, mobile development for Google’s new Android 2.2 operating system (code-named Froyo) couldn’t be easier.

In this article, I discuss the essential tools you need to start developing for AIR for Android using Adobe Flash Professional CS5. Phone apps for android I walk you through getting AIR installed on your Android phone and configuring Flash software to develop for that platform.

Phone android Then I show you how to build and deploy your first application. How to android phone While this application won’t be groundbreaking, it can serve as a solid launching point for your new future as a mobile applications developer. 6 inch android phone under 15000 (Note: The details of this tutorial were tested against the AIR for Android release as of August 1, 2010, on a Google/HTC Nexus One running Android 2.2.) Setting up your development environment

• Google Android SDK: The SDK contains the tools you need to develop for Android regardless of whether you are doing native applications in Java or AIR for Android applications in Flash. Android phone driver asus Specifically, you will use two tools in the SDK during this tutorial: adb and ddms.

• AIR for Android: Currently AIR for Android is available through the Adobe prerelease program at no cost, but it does require you to sign up. Android phone jokes Once you sign up, you will have access to the downloads of the AIR for Android installation file and the Flash Professional CS5 extension as well as the accompanying documentation.

Now that you have downloaded the tools, you just need to run through some steps to do the installations. Android phones applications free download Lee Brimelow covers many of these same steps in a video tutorial on GoToAndLearn. Best android smartphone (Note: Most of the time, the instructions are the same, but Brimelow’s instructions assume you are working on a PC while mine assume you are working on a Mac.)

• Unzip the Android SDK. What is an android phone vs iphone You will need to access many of the items in the Tools folder of the SDK files via the command line, so it’s a good idea to keep this folder easily accessible.

• With your phone connected to your computer, use the adb tool inside the Tools folder to ensure that the phone is connected. Android phone releases (Note: You may need to install a driver for your phone if it is connected to a PC.)

• Open a command line window and navigate to the Tools folder inside your unzipped Android SDK, and run the command ./adb devices at the prompt. Android phone 5000 You should see your device on the list (see Figure 1). What is nfc on an android phone If you do not see your phone listed, make sure that it has the USB Debugging option enabled. Virus on phone android remove This caused me some initial trouble. Fastest android phone 2016 You can access this setting on Android 2.2 via Settings > Applications > Development > USB Debugging.

To get started on a project, you first need to install the AIR for Android extension for Flash Professional CS5. Best android phone list Just double-click the install file to open your extension manager and install the extension. Android phone youtube downloader Once you have the extension installed, you should see an option for creating a new AIR for Android application under Create From Template when you start up the Flash CS5 IDE. Com android phone has stopped working Choose this option, which targets a document size of 480 × 800 and gives you an AIR for Android Settings button within your application’s Properties panel.

In Figure 3, you may also notice an application called KidsStorybook. Android phone 3gb ram That is the sample application you are building. Nokia x android phone It’s a very basic application consisting of five frames that contain the text from a storybook my seven-year-old son made for his class at school. Android phone store (I was inspired by the much more interesting applications based on a child’s drawing that David Stockton built with Flash Catalyst.) You will notice from the screen shot that it looks like a native application on Android.

The application consists of very little code other than what is required to make the buttons browse through pages. Android phone quiz Figure 4 shows one of the pages with both buttons as it appears on my phone.

If you run this application, then you should be able to browse the short book my son wrote using either the buttons or the swipe gesture. Fastest android phone However, the application has a generic icon when listed among the other applications on the phone. Android phone apps free download apk To fix this, simply add your icon to the Icons tab. Android phone number I simply made a 72 × 72 PNG image of the fish and added it to the settings. Android phone zte Now you’re a mobile developer

You are now officially a mobile developer. In android phone You can even build those sexy native applications everyone seems to want. Android phone factory reset Granted, your first application wasn’t groundbreaking, but it was a good start. Lge android phone driver g3 While we touched on using gestures, you can take advantage of so much more with the touch screen and accelerometer to create better and more exciting applications.

